小程序设计流程步骤
-
才力信息
2026-03-04
昆明
- 返回列表
在移动互联网时代,小程序以其“无需下载、即用即走”的轻量化体验,成为连接用户与服务的重要桥梁。一个成功的小程序,其背后离不开一套严谨、系统的设计开发流程。本文旨在用简练的语言,直接陈述从零到一构建一个小程序所涉及的核心步骤与要点,为实践者提供清晰的行动指引。流程主要涵盖目标定义、需求分析、原型设计、UI/视觉设计、技术开发、测试验收以及发布上线与运营维护七大阶段。
一、 目标定义与市场分析
任何产品设计的起点都是明确目标。对于小程序而言,首先需要回答几个核心问题:小程序要解决什么用户痛点?核心目标用户是谁?期望达成的商业或服务目标是什么(如提升销售额、增强用户粘性、提供便捷工具)?在此基础上,进行初步的市场与竞品分析,了解同类产品的功能、优缺点及市场反馈,有助于明确自身产品的差异化定位和机会点。此阶段产出物通常是清晰的产品定位文档和项目目标说明书。
二、 需求梳理与功能规划
在目标清晰的框架下,下一步是梳理具体需求并将其转化为可执行的功能点。这需要与业务方、潜在用户进行深入沟通,收集并筛选需求。常用的方法包括用户访谈、问卷调查和用户故事地图。随后,将需求进行优先级排序(如采用MoSCoW法则:必须有、应该有、可以有、不需要),形成产品功能列表。需要规划小程序的整体信息架构,设计清晰的导航路径和页面流转逻辑,确保用户能够直观、高效地找到所需功能。此阶段产出物为详细的需求规格说明书和产品功能结构图。
三、 交互原型与流程设计
此阶段将抽象的需求转化为具象的界面布局和用户操作流程。交互设计的核心是创造流畅、高效且符合用户心智模型的体验。设计师需要绘制线框图,定义每个页面的元素布局、交互状态(如点击、加载、空状态)以及页面之间的跳转关系。关键的用户流程,如注册登录、核心功能操作、支付下单等,需进行单独且细致的流程设计,确保每一步都逻辑顺畅、没有阻碍。低保真原型可用于团队内部评审和早期用户测试,快速验证想法的可行性。此阶段产出物为完整的交互原型稿和用户流程图。
四、 视觉界面设计
在交互原型确定后,视觉设计师将为其赋予品牌化的视觉表现。视觉设计需遵循小程序平台的设计规范(如微信小程序设计指南),确保基础体验的一致性。要建立一套符合产品调性的视觉语言,包括色彩体系、字体规范、图标风格、间距比例和动效原则等。设计过程中需充分考虑不同尺寸屏幕的适配问题。高保真视觉设计稿是此阶段的核心产出,它将作为后续开发实现的准确蓝图。所有设计资源(如图标、切图)都需要按要求规范导出,交付给开发团队。
五、 技术开发与实现
开发阶段是将设计蓝图转化为实际可运行代码的过程。通常分为前端开发和后端开发两部分:
1. 前端开发:使用小程序官方框架(如微信小程序的WXML、WXSS、JavaScript)或跨端框架进行页面开发,实现所有交互功能和界面展示。需要特别注意性能优化,如减少初次加载时间、优化图片资源、合理使用本地缓存等。
2. 后端开发:搭建服务器,开发业务逻辑接口、数据库设计,处理用户数据、业务交易、内容管理等。需确保API接口的安全、稳定和高性能。
3. 项目管理:采用版本控制工具(如Git)进行代码管理,并可能使用敏捷开发模式进行迭代。前后端开启者需紧密协作,进行接口联调。
六、 测试与质量保障
测试是确保小程序质量的关键环节,应贯穿开发过程始终。测试主要包括:
七、 审核发布与运营维护
小程序开发完成后,需提交至对应平台(如微信公众平台)进行审核。审核主要关注内容合规性、功能完整性、用户体验和平台规范符合度。审核通过后,即可发布上线。上线并非终点,而是持续运营的开始:
总结
小程序的设计与开发是一个环环相扣的系统工程。从明确目标开始,经历需求分析、原型设计、视觉定稿、技术实现、严格测试,蕞终发布上线并进入持续运营。每个步骤都至关重要,且彼此依赖。遵循这当先程,有助于团队降低返工风险,控制项目进度与成本,蕞终交付一个用户体验良好、业务目标达成的优质小程序产品。成功的产品离不开对每个细节的准确把控和对用户体验的持续关注。
